A useful way to think about this is to start with how these regimes show up inside your organization. On most board decks, D O R A, N I S Two, and S E C cybersecurity disclosures appear as separate lines of work. They have different project names, different owners, and different status colors. On the ground, though, they converge. A European bank with a U S listing, a cloud-native payments firm serving critical services in the E U, or a software as a service (S A A S) platform selling into regulated sectors can find itself inside all three scopes at once. When a serious incident hits, there is no such thing as “the D O R A incident” versus “the S E C incident.” There is just one messy event with multiple lenses pointed at it.

Inside that same organization, different groups naturally pull toward the language they know best. Legal and investor relations are tuned to materiality thresholds and market impact under S E C rules. Risk and compliance teams think in terms of significance, essential services, and supervisory expectations under N I S Two and D O R A. Security operations live in the concrete world of alerts, logs, root cause analysis, and fragile dependencies that rarely care which regulator is watching. Without a deliberate design, each group ends up building its own version of reality, with separate timelines, separate email threads, and separate post mortems. Everyone is trying to be responsible, yet the story fragments.

That fragmentation has real consequences. A chief information security officer (C I S O) can believe they are being transparent with supervisors while the general counsel (G C) is trying to avoid overcommitting in public filings. A European team can treat an incident as “significant” and start briefing regulators while a U S team still debates whether it is “material.” The board can receive partial updates that feel different from what regulators are hearing. None of this requires bad intent. It just requires a system that treats each rule set as a separate project instead of as part of one coherent approach to technology risk and communication.

To move from that fragmented world to something more stable, it helps to notice how much these regimes actually have in common. D O R A talks in the language of operational resilience for financial entities. N I S Two talks about risk management, incident response, and enforcement across essential and important entities. S E C rules talk about governance, material cyber incidents, and investor decision-making. Underneath those differences is a shared demand: show that your leadership understands its technology risk, runs a structured program to manage it, and can explain what happened when things go wrong.

You see the convergence in the building blocks. All three regimes expect accountable leadership at the top, not just a mid-level policy owner. They expect you to have a structured way of identifying and prioritizing cyber risk rather than a loose pile of tools and projects. They care about timely detection of incidents, disciplined triage, and escalation that brings the right mix of technology, risk, and legal into the room. They increasingly care about third parties and outsourcing, because no one accepts “our provider failed” as a complete answer when critical services are down. The language and thresholds vary, but the underlying picture is familiar: governance, process, and evidence.

For you as a leader, that shared structure is the leverage. You do not need three separate control frameworks. You need one spine that can carry multiple loads. That means designing core practices—risk assessment, incident response, testing, third-party oversight, and board reporting—in a way that lines up with the common expectations across D O R A, N I S Two, and S E C rules. Around that common spine, you can then layer jurisdiction-specific tuning: which incidents cross which thresholds, which forms must be filed, how the timelines differ by regulator. The key idea is that the underlying behavior stays the same while the outer reporting shells vary.

The trouble spots come where the shells clash. Timelines are often the first friction you feel in the war room. Supervisors under D O R A and N I S Two usually expect early notification based on partial information, followed by updates as you learn more. The S E C rules, by contrast, are centered on when an incident becomes material to investors and expect a more considered, public disclosure once that bar is crossed. In practice, this means security and risk teams are pulled toward speed and iterative updates, while legal is pulled toward caution and precision in public statements. That is not just a wording problem; it is a real tension in how you run the incident.

Definitions create another invisible gap. N I S Two and D O R A frame “significant” incidents using criteria like the number of users affected, the duration of service disruption, or the impact on essential societal or economic activities. The S E C rules frame “material” incidents around whether a reasonable investor would consider the information important in making investment decisions. The exact same breach can pass a “significant” threshold early, based on service disruption in the E U, while taking longer to cross a materiality threshold in the U S. If you do not decide consciously how those thresholds interact in your model, you end up improvising definitions under pressure, which is when consistency fails.

There are also softer but important pressures around transparency and confidentiality. Supervisors under D O R A or N I S Two may expect a relatively open dialogue about serious incidents, including what you think went wrong and how you plan to remediate. At the same time, law enforcement, national security bodies, or civil litigators may have their own views about how much detail should be shared publicly and when. The S E C environment adds its own constraints around overly speculative or forward-looking statements. You cannot make those tensions disappear, but you can decide how to handle them before the next major incident hits.

Leaders who manage these frictions well tend to take a few common steps. First, they surface the conflicts explicitly, instead of pretending that everyone is aiming for the same outcome. Legal, risk, and security sit in the same room in calm periods and agree on principles: when to be conservative, when to favor early transparency, how to handle situations where an early supervisory notification is needed while a public disclosure is still being assessed. Second, they design their playbooks with those principles embedded, so the war room does not have to negotiate them from scratch at three in the morning. Third, they treat deviations as learning points and update the model, instead of quietly hoping nobody noticed.

All of that depends on a deeper shift: moving from ad hoc coordination to a deliberate regulatory operating model. The leaders who are starting to get ahead of regulation whiplash are not just asking for a better mapping spreadsheet. They are designing how ownership, processes, and evidence will work across regimes. At the top, that usually means pairing the C I S O with the chief risk officer (C R O) and the G C, supported by a standing forum that owns the cyber regulatory playbook. The role of that forum is not to micromanage incidents but to set thresholds, approve structures, and maintain the shared artifacts that everyone will rely on when the pressure is high.

The incident pipeline sits at the center of this model. Instead of separate workflows for “regulatory incidents” and everything else, a single intake flow captures all significant cyber and technology events. Each event is assessed against a common set of dimensions: impact on critical services, data exposure, geographic footprint, customer and stakeholder impact, and potential financial or reputational consequences. From that common view, you can then tag which regulators might care, which thresholds are likely to be crossed, and which reporting clocks may start ticking. The facts, the timestamps, and the technical story stay unified even as the outward reporting branches.

From there, an evidence spine holds the whole structure together. Rather than creating bespoke documentation for each regime, you invest in a small set of durable artifacts. One is an integrated risk register that maps critical services, key assets, cloud and third-party dependencies, and the controls that protect them. Another is a recurring board pack that reports on governance, testing, incidents, and remediation in a way that can be reused for regulatory explanations. A third is a standard incident report format that captures facts, analysis, decisions, and lessons in a way that both technical and non-technical audiences can understand. When these artifacts are maintained in quieter times, they become your ready-made answers when an incident suddenly has to be explained in three different regulatory languages.

None of this matters if outsiders do not believe in the model. Regulators and boards see you intermittently and through different windows. They will judge the health of your system largely through consistency. When the narrative you share with a European supervisor under N I S Two matches the core facts and sequencing of the story you eventually share with investors under S E C rules, trust grows. When your board minutes, your D O R A resilience testing results, and your risk reports all point to the same major themes and weaknesses, supervisors see a joined-up system instead of a set of slide decks.

Some leaders strengthen this trust with a simple but powerful move: they proactively explain how their model works. Instead of waiting for each regulator to ask in their own way, they walk supervisors through their global incident flow, their thresholds, and their escalation mechanics. They show sample incident reports, outline how they coordinate legal and risk sign-offs, and explain how board oversight connects to day-to-day operations. The message is not that the system is flawless. The message is that the system is deliberate, traceable, and capable of learning. That framing can make a surprising difference when you are discussing an incident where not everything went to plan.

Boards need a similar level of coherence, but in a different format. They do not have time for a deep dive on each regulatory acronym. They want to understand how the company manages technology risk globally, how it engages with regulators in different regions, and what happens when a major incident hits. The most effective briefings focus on a small number of narratives: how the incident pipeline works, how a recent event flowed through that pipeline, what it revealed about resilience and communication, and where regulatory expectations are tightening. Metrics, dashboards, and heatmaps still play a role, but they support the story rather than substituting for it.

Looking forward, this kind of operating model does more than deal with today’s rules; it helps you absorb tomorrow’s. New requirements are coming, whether around sector-specific resilience, cloud concentration, software supply chains, or artificial intelligence. If your organization treats each new acronym as a separate project, you will burn cycles relearning the same lessons. If instead you treat new regimes as variants of the same core themes—governance, resilience, incident handling, third-party control, and evidence—then alignment becomes a mapping exercise. You ask which parts of the existing system already satisfy the new expectation and where you need to extend or strengthen.

Institutional memory is the last ingredient that turns regulation whiplash into something manageable. Every major incident, and every serious conversation with a supervisor or regulator, is a chance to refine the model. That may mean adjusting thresholds for what triggers escalation, updating playbooks to reflect the realities of hybrid cloud or new dependencies, or tightening how you document key decisions in the war room. The important thing is that those changes are captured in the shared artifacts and processes, not just held in the heads of a few key people who might move on.
